Description

It would be great if you can incorporate a data feed with economic news for backtesting as well as autotrading purposes.
It should contain the following information:

  • date/time of the release
  • which currency is affected by it / which country is it from
  • what is generally the impact of this news
  • what is expected by economists
  • what is the released number
  • what is the deviation between expected and released number
